In the early stages of colon cancer, the symptoms, if any, tend to be more apparent if there is cancer in the lower part of the digestive tract (such as the rectum and sigmoid colon). Patients with mild to moderate BAM present with erratic loose stool (they may be relatively constipated between bouts) while those with severe malabsorption may also have steatorrhoea.19 Two major types of BAM have been identified: ileal dysfunction whereby the ability to absorb bile acids in the terminal ileum is impaired and secondly, hepatic overproduction which overwhelms terminal ileal absorption capacity.2628 More rapid small bowel transit results in a reduced time in the ileum to allow absorption.19 Increased hepatic bile acid production, saturation of the uptake mechanism, altered enterohepatic cycling and reduced storage capacity can all account for bile acid spilling over in the colon resulting in watery diarrhoea.26 Symptoms on referral (18months after treatment): Upper GI endoscopy duodenal biopsies and aspirate and colonoscopy: Before endoscopic application of formalin, the bowel is prepared as for colonoscopy with bowel cleansing agents (phosphate enemas induce too much bleeding and often the preparation is inadequate) and the use of a gastroscope not a colonoscope is recommended.
